Core Skills Analysis

Mathematics

  • The child developed an understanding of basic geometric shapes while sorting and selecting different Lego pieces for their construction.
  • They practiced counting by keeping track of the number of blocks used, aiding their numerical skills and addition.
  • Spatial awareness was enhanced as the child learned how to navigate and fit pieces together in three-dimensional space.
  • The student also engaged in problem-solving by figuring out how to create stable structures, which requires applying concepts of balance and symmetry.

Science

  • The child explored basic engineering principles by building structures, which involved experimentation with stability and gravity.
  • They learned about properties of materials through the different strengths and flexibility of Lego blocks, gaining insight into why certain structures hold together better than others.
  • By observing how their designs changed with different configurations, the student developed critical thinking as they hypothesized and tested various outcomes.
  • The activity encouraged curiosity about structure and design, promoting foundational knowledge in physics concepts such as tension and compression.

Art

  • Creativity flourished as the student came up with unique designs and configurations, thus fostering imaginative thinking.
  • Color recognition and aesthetic appreciation were actively engaged as the child selected pieces to create visually appealing structures.
  • The process of assembling the blocks nurtured fine motor skills and hand-eye coordination, essential elements of early artistic development.
  • Through this hands-on activity, the child learned about texture and depth in art as they combined various elements to create a more engaging visual experience.

Language Arts

  • The child enhanced vocabulary by describing their creations to peers or adults, integrating new words associated with structure and design.
  • Storytelling emerged as the student crafted narratives around their Lego builds, boosting imaginative and expressive language abilities.
  • Following building instructions or creating their own sparked critical reading skills, reinforcing comprehension through hands-on application.
  • Engagement in dialogues or collaborative builds with others promoted social language skills and turn-taking in conversation.

Tips

To further enhance your child's learning experience related to building with Legos, consider integrating themed challenges where they must build specific structures mentioned in stories or science projects. Additionally, encourage them to experiment with building by providing various scenarios or problems they must solve using the blocks. Allowing playtime with digital platforms like Minecraft can also provide a deeper understanding of three-dimensional space and design concepts, enriching their engagement and creativity.
